ClientSponsor.Close Method
.NET Framework 4.5
Empties the list objects registered with the current ClientSponsor.
Namespace: System.Runtime.Remoting.Lifetime
Assembly: mscorlib (in mscorlib.dll)
class HelloClient { static void Main() { // Register a channel. TcpChannel myChannel = new TcpChannel (); ChannelServices.RegisterChannel(myChannel); RemotingConfiguration.RegisterActivatedClientType( typeof(HelloService),"tcp://localhost:8085/"); // Get the remote object. HelloService myService = new HelloService(); // Get a sponsor for renewal of time. ClientSponsor mySponsor = new ClientSponsor(); // Register the service with sponsor. mySponsor.Register(myService); // Set renewaltime. mySponsor.RenewalTime = TimeSpan.FromMinutes(2); // Renew the lease. ILease myLease = (ILease)mySponsor.InitializeLifetimeService(); TimeSpan myTime = mySponsor.Renewal(myLease); Console.WriteLine("Renewed time in minutes is " + myTime.Minutes.ToString()); // Call the remote method. Console.WriteLine(myService.HelloMethod("World")); // Unregister the channel. mySponsor.Unregister(myService); mySponsor.Close(); } }
